About Zynga

Zynga was founded in 2007 with the vision that play would become one of the core activities on the Internet. We pioneered social games with the belief that if we could make games simple, accessible and social the world would start playing. We are excited that games have grown to become the second most popular activity by time spent, even surpassing email. But we have a lot of hard work, innovation and growth ahead of us to create a future where social gaming is a daily habit for everyone.

Zynga is a global leader in interactive entertainment with a mission to connect the world through games and a wholly-owned label of Take-Two Interactive Software, Inc.

With a massive global reach in more than 175 countries and regions, the combined diverse portfolio of popular game franchises has been downloaded more than 5 billion times on mobile, including CSR Racing™, Dragon City™, Empires & Puzzles™, FarmVille™, Golf Rival™, Hair Challenge™, Harry Potter: Puzzles & Spells™, High Heels!™, Merge Dragons!™, Merge Magic!™, Monster Legends™, Toon Blast™, Top Eleven™, Toy Blast™, Two Dots™, Words With Friends™ and Zynga Poker™.

Zynga’s Data Science and Analytics team uses our outstanding and expansive data to model and predict user behavior, making our games more personalized and more fun to play. We continually strive to better understand our players, and provide them with experiences that surprise and delight.

Here’s where you would come in! A successful candidate will be passionate about using analytics and data science to impact revenue through customer-centric, data-driven initiatives.

This person will partner with other analytics/data science teams and studio leaders around the globe to identify and act on opportunities to increase engagement, retention, revenue, optimization, and improve the player experience for our customers.

Main responsibilities:

  • Use our modern tech stack, AWS (Redshift & Kinesis), Databricks and PySpark, Airflow, and Tableau to find opportunities to improve the experience that Zynga provides to its players.
  • Own objective evaluation of game health and all content/feature releases, through daily KPI reports, business health meetings, and feature/event readouts and analysis.
  • Engage with the game leadership team to provide insights and guidance derived from quantitative study; influence and analytically validate product assumptions and roadmap.
  • Conduct partner relationships with leads of the Product Management, Design, Marketing, Advertising, and Production organizations to understand the analytical requirements of the business.
  • Build KPI dashboards/reports that signal deviations from expected outcomes, empowering feature owners to run performance for the business.
  • Champion experimentation efforts, including experimental design and analysis.
  • Handle the game team’s data assets by defining telemetry events, architecting data models, and defining data quality governance.
  • Collaborate with software architects, database engineers, analysts, data scientists and game teams to drive key strategic initiatives for the improvement of the data and analytics infrastructure.
Senior Data Analyst, New Games Team job requirements

Desired skills and experience:

  • B.S. or B.A. in Math, Statistics, Comp Sci, Engineering, or other quantitative field required; graduate degree preferred
  • 3+ years of relevant work experience in data science or analytics role in a product support capacity
  • Proficient in SQL and Python; Adept in at least one visualization tool such as Tableau
  • Experience in distilling large complex data into actionable insights
  • Knowledge of probability & statistics, experimental design, machine learning, data mining, predictive modeling
  • Experience in analyzing large datasets and deploying production-ready systems at scale
  • Strong written and oral communication skills
  • Ability to work effectively in a fast-paced environment with changing priorities
  • Strong passion for gaming
